WebSep 14, 2024 · Geoffrey Michael Chater Robinson [1] (23 March 1921 – 16 October 2024) was an English film, television and stage actor. He appeared in the crime drama series Callan, Foyle's War and Midsomer Murders . WebGeoffrey Chater (born 23 March 1921) is a British actor who was born in Barnet, Hertfordshire. He has starred in both film and television projects. His television credits include appearances in The Champions, Dad's Army, Callan, Heartbeat, Foyle's War, One Foot in the Grave, and Midsomer Murders.
